Output df862b563dda8f60d0381f61f9b03f5ecefa20ff34f868fc88753ccb781191cd:0

value
12946654
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d15a1cd4fe542977258ce42e33c1b7c093e74c9 OP_EQUALVERIFY OP_CHECKSIG
address
1Q5BsZ73QPMCSKjtLCb2GNCF54LQygWKaf
transaction
df862b563dda8f60d0381f61f9b03f5ecefa20ff34f868fc88753ccb781191cd
confirmations
579014
spent
true